You might have misunderstood what I said.

I have my typical day and night profile and get my alerts.

I created a backyard profile. When I go to the backyard, I manually switch to the backyard profile. It disables all alerts for those cameras but I still get alerts for other cameras. And then when I go back inside, I switch the profile back to the day or night profile (depending on time of day LOL).

But I also have it set to revert to a normal profile after X minutes incase I forgot to manually switch it back.

So if you are typically back there for an hour, make it say 75 minutes.
